Transaction 7686519d9a34395a839aef843c6fa768d89f9f98ce547e053120f353d22fbced
1 Input
1 Output
-
7686519d9a34395a839aef843c6fa768d89f9f98ce547e053120f353d22fbced:0
- value
- 750895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e67d219598870fc722e0ad1c4de1d8038134722c OP_EQUAL
- address
- 3NhjEw26N2q94B6QTzcNDLUuvc8XKRvEGu